Typecast - Japan's obsession with blood groups

Failed yet another job interview? Unable to meet the right man or woman? Don't blame your parents. Or society. The source of your suffering is your blood type.

The idea that blood type defines our personality, temperament and ability to mingle is routinely dismissed as nonsense, but that has not stopped four books on the subject from occupying Japan's top 10 bestseller list for the past year.

Instruction Manual for People with Type B Blood and follow-up titles - which offer life-changing tips on everything from career moves to romance for types A, O and AB - have together sold 5m copies so far this year, the book's distributor Tohan said yesterday.

Mainly bought by twenty- and thirtysomething women, the books reflect Japan's obsession with blood typology.

Blood types are cited as a factor in any thing from a colleague's quick temper to an inability to secure a coveted job or the affections of a prospective lover.

Nigeria 'child witch killer' held

Police in south-east Nigeria have arrested a man who claimed to have killed 110 child "witches".

"Bishop" Sunday Ulup-Aya told a documentary film team he "delivered" children from demonic possession.

But after his arrest, he reportedly told the police he had only killed the "witches" inside, not the children.

Child rights campaigners say children are frequently abandoned, hideously injured and even murdered because their families believe they are witches.

Gay Bible angers Christians

A gay version of the Bible, in which God says it is better to be gay than straight, is to be published by an American film producer.

New Mexico-based Revision Studios will publish The Princess Diana Bible – so named because of Diana's "many good works", it says – online at princessdianabible.com in spring 2009. A preview of Genesis is already available, in which instead of creating Adam and Eve, God creates Aida and Eve.

"And the Lord God caused a deep sleep to fall upon Aida, and she slept: and he took one of her ribs, and closed up the flesh instead thereof; and the rib, which the Lord God had taken from woman, made he another woman, and brought her unto the first. And Aida said, 'This is now bone of my bones, and flesh of my flesh: she shall be called Woman, because she was taken out of me. Therefore shall a woman leave her mother, and shall cleave unto her wife: and they shall be one flesh.' And they were both naked, the woman and her wife, and were not ashamed."

The film studio said it would also adapt and direct the revised Bible as a two-part mini-series, The Gay Old Testament and The Gay New Testament, once it is completed.

Er skikken med å ha juletre gammel?

I fra Wikipedia:

I 1850- og 60-årene ble juletreet kjent i byene i Norge og hos enkelte barnefamilier i bygdene, men det var først etter 1900 at juletreskikken slo gjennom, da skolelærere begynte å arrangere juletrefester. På noen isolerte steder kom den ikke før i 1930, og enkelte steder møtte skikken kraftig motstand av religiøse grunner. I Nord-Norge så f.eks. læstadianerne på juletreet som stor synd.

The 'Witch-Children' of Akwa Ibom

NOT enough outrage has greeted the broadcast of the documentary, "Saving Africa's Witch Children" by the UK Channel 4 on November 12, the material is available on the internet, the horror and the scandal contained therein are being circulated world-wide. Weeks later, there has been no report of any meaningful response to the horrific details of that documentary by the Akwa Ibom State Government, the Federal Government and the security agencies, other than that the Child Rights Bill has now been passed into law in Akwa Ibom State.

Very few electronic materials in the last decade, have done as much damage to Nigeria's image as this documentary. It is a factual portrayal of the failure of the Nigerian state, the entrapment of the people in a shell of superstition and hysteria, the absolutely low value of human life in Nigeria, the abuse of Nigeria's children and the opportunism of religious charlatans who lie, kill and cheat in God's name. Covering the plight of children who are dubbed "witches" in Akwa Ibom, the documentary tells a familiar Nigerian story.

It begins on an appropriately instructive note: "Say Amen, Amen, Say Amen, Amen." A Christian worship is in session. The substance of the documentary is how so-called religious leaders - Pastors, priests and self-styled Bishops engage in exorcism as they spread a scary gospel about the existence of evil and witchcraft in the Akwa Ibom community. This has led to mass delusion and hysteria in parts of the state with children, mostly being accused of witchcraft.

The children are exposed to all forms of dehumanization. One had a nail driven into her skull. Another was given poison to drink. Many were set on fire. Innocent-looking young children including babies under the age of seven are stigmatized and driven away by their parents and relations. Other parents take their children to churches where a Pastor declares the child a witch or wizard, who is in need of deliverance.

Hva betyr advent?

I fra Wikipedia:

Advent er en kristen årstid som markerer forberedelse til juletiden. Navnet kommer fra latin Adventus (Redemptoris), «(Herrens) ankomst». Første søndag i advent er første dag i kirkeåret.

I ortodokse kirker begynner advent 15. november, og varer i 40 dager. I andre kirker begynner den på søndagen som er nærmest festen for St. Andreas (30. november), og varer fram til jul. Fjerde søndag i advent kan da falle på julaften.

Det er usikkert når kristne begynte å markere adventstiden. Den tidligste referansen man ser til at det er noe spesielt med tiden før jul er fra et konsil i Saragossa i 380, der det forbys å være fraværende fra kirken i de tre ukene mellom 17. desember og Herrens åpenbaring (Epifani), 6. januar. Den første helt sikre henvisningen er fra synoden i Lerida i 524. Den ble da fastlagt som starten på kirkeåret.

Den ble tidligere markert som fastetid i alle kirker, men dette er ikke lenger universelt. I den katolske kirke er den fortsatt en faste- og botstid, men med mindre strenge regler enn fastetiden før påske. I ortodokse kirker er det strengere, og den kalles der ofte vinterfasten. Protestantiske kirker og den anglikanske kirke markerer den i liten grad som faste- og botstid.

I kirker som bruker liturgiske farger er adventsfargen fiolett, som tradisjonelt er en botsfarge. I den katolske kirke kalles tredje søndag i advent Domenica Gaudéte, «Gled dere-søndagen», og denne dagen kan rosa brukes som liturgisk farge.

Tradisjonen med å markere adventstidens gang ved å tenne lys hver av de fire søndagene er gammel, men det er usikkert når den ble innført. En myte forteller om en tysk dame som ville lage en kalender for sin funksjonshemmede sønn, som gledet seg sånn til jul. Hun fant opp adventstaken, og tente lys for å telle ned til jul (iflg. Terje Nordby forfatter av Mytekalender Vinter og programleder av Mytekalender på NRK P2). Adventskransen består av fire lys (moderne adventsstaker har ofte fire lys ved siden av hverandre), hvor ett tennes første søndag, to andre søndag osv.

Disney accused by Catholic cleric of corrupting children's minds

A leading Catholic cleric has launched a fierce attack on Disney, claiming it has corrupted children and encouraged greed.

Christopher Jamison, the Abbot of Worth in West Sussex, has accused the corporation of "exploiting spirituality" to sell its products and of turning Disneyland into a modern day pilgrimage site.

He argues that it pretends to provide stories with a moral message, but has actually helped to create a more materialistic culture.

In a guide to helping people find happiness, the abbot, who starred in the hit-BBC series The Monastery, warns that society is in danger of losing its soul because of growing consumerism and the decline of religion.

He suggests that many people have become obsessed with work, sex and eating in an attempt to ignore their underlying unhappiness, and criticises corporations and industries that have benefited from promoting false notions of fulfilment.
